Transaction 60dfda39b963d0e739aeade32be8e4592659137e985d3cb41f124e3a525928e0
1 Input
1 Outputs
- 60dfda39b963d0e739aeade32be8e4592659137e985d3cb41f124e3a525928e0:0
value 66503
address 39izE2vdPz4NwGcKVLsQdkLfKe9B2dRsZw